中華按蚊八個羧肽酶基因的鑒定及其與吸血餐相關(guān)的表達分析(英文)

【摘要】:【目的】本研究旨在鑒定中華按蚊Anopheles sinensis 8個消化型羧肽酶基因,并分析這些羧肽酶基因在血餐前后的表達模式!痉椒ā客ㄟ^生物信息學(xué)方法分析中華按蚊8個羧肽酶基因的特征,采用半定量PCR或定量PCR(qRT-PCR)方法分別分析這些基因在中華按蚊不同發(fā)育時期不同組織和在取食血液前后中華按蚊雌成蟲中腸中的表達情況!窘Y(jié)果】通過生物信息學(xué)分析發(fā)現(xiàn),8個羧肽酶基因中,6個編碼羧肽酶A(AsCPA-I~AsCPA-VI),2個編碼羧肽酶B(AsCPB-I和AsCPB-II)。表達分析發(fā)現(xiàn),只有AsCPA-V在中華按蚊4齡幼蟲中腸和中腸外組織(僅去掉中腸的蟲體)中表達,可能為幼蟲特異性表達的基因,其余7個羧肽酶基因既在幼蟲期表達又在成蟲期表達。取食血液后,AsCPA-I,AsCPA-II,AsCPA-III,AsCPA-IV,AsCPA-VI,AsCPB-I和AsCPB-II在中華按蚊雌成蟲中腸中的表達明顯受到血液的影響,但表達模式不一樣,說明血液蛋白的消化是由多個基因協(xié)同作用的復(fù)雜生理過程。其中,AsCPA-I,AsCPA-III,AsCPA-IV,AsCPA-VI和AsCPB-II在取食血液后表達上調(diào),且都在吸血后的24 h達到表達高峰。尤其是AsCPA-VI在吸血后24 h表達上調(diào)了約418倍,AsCPB-II上調(diào)了40倍,可能與血液蛋白的消化有關(guān)。而AsCPA-II和AsCPB-I基因的表達水平在中華按蚊取食血液后顯著下調(diào)。【結(jié)論】本研究對中華按蚊8個消化型羧肽酶基因進行了鑒定和表達分析。AsCPA-I,AsCPA-III,AsCPA-IV,AsCPA-VI和AsCPB-II可能參與血液蛋白的消化,尤其是AsCPA-VI和AsCPB-II可能起著更為重要的作用。研究結(jié)果為深入剖析中華按蚊血液蛋白消化的分子機理奠定了基礎(chǔ)。
